The Fir Creek Campground to Middle Fork Salmon confluence portion is a pleasant 7-mile-from-beginning-to-end grade II-III run of whitewater on Bear Valley Creek. This run of Bear Valley Creek is not a place for novices to come whitewater kayaking or rafting single-handedly. Naturally, whitewater kayaking or rafting is cool but hazardous; check the situation ahead of going.
